Desenvolvimento Web: Guia Completo para Criar Sites de Sucesso

Desenvolvimento Web: Um Guia Completo para Criar Sites de Sucesso

O desenvolvimento web é uma das áreas mais dinâmicas e essenciais da era digital. Com a crescente demanda por presença online, tanto para empresas quanto para indivíduos, entender o desenvolvimento web tornou-se uma habilidade indispensável. Neste artigo, vamos explorar tudo o que você precisa saber sobre desenvolvimento web, desde o básico até estratégias avançadas, proporcionando um guia completo para criar sites de sucesso.

O que é Desenvolvimento Web?

Desenvolvimento web refere-se ao processo de criação e manutenção de websites. Ele abrange uma ampla gama de tarefas, desde o design de interfaces até a codificação e implementação de funcionalidades. Basicamente, pode ser dividido em três categorias principais:

  1. Front-end (Desenvolvimento do lado do cliente) – Refere-se ao desenvolvimento da parte visível de um site, ou seja, a interface que os usuários interagem. Envolve o uso de HTML, CSS e JavaScript para criar layouts, animações e interatividade.
  2. Back-end (Desenvolvimento do lado do servidor) – Refere-se à parte do site que processa dados e lógica. Ele lida com servidores, bancos de dados e integrações, garantindo que o site funcione corretamente.
  3. Full-stack (Desenvolvimento completo) – Um desenvolvedor full-stack é aquele que pode trabalhar tanto no front-end quanto no back-end, entendendo como todas as partes de um site se conectam.

A Importância do Desenvolvimento Web para Empresas

Ter um site funcional e bem projetado é fundamental para qualquer negócio. Isso porque um site é a face digital da empresa, e a primeira impressão é extremamente importante. Veja alguns motivos pelos quais o desenvolvimento web é vital para empresas:

  • Credibilidade: Um site profissional transmite confiança e seriedade.
  • Acessibilidade: Clientes podem acessar seu negócio a qualquer hora e de qualquer lugar.
  • Marketing Digital: O site serve como base para estratégias de SEO, publicidade paga e redes sociais.
  • Captação de leads: Um site bem otimizado pode converter visitantes em clientes potenciais.

Tecnologias e Ferramentas Essenciais no Desenvolvimento Web

Há várias tecnologias e ferramentas que todo desenvolvedor web precisa conhecer. Vamos explorar as principais:

HTML5

O HTML (Hypertext Markup Language) é a espinha dorsal de qualquer site. Ele define a estrutura e o conteúdo de uma página da web. A versão mais recente, HTML5, trouxe muitas melhorias, como suporte a vídeos, gráficos e conteúdo multimídia sem a necessidade de plugins externos. Além disso, o HTML5 é essencial para criar sites responsivos e compatíveis com dispositivos móveis.

CSS3

O CSS (Cascading Style Sheets) é usado para estilizar o HTML. Com ele, você pode definir cores, fontes, espaçamentos e até criar animações. O CSS3, a versão mais recente, oferece novos recursos como transições e animações, que permitem criar experiências mais dinâmicas e envolventes para os usuários.

JavaScript

O JavaScript é uma linguagem de programação que permite adicionar interatividade e dinamismo aos sites. Com ele, você pode criar sliders de imagem, menus suspensos, validação de formulários e muito mais. O JavaScript também se expandiu para o desenvolvimento de back-end com o uso do Node.js.

Frameworks e Bibliotecas

Frameworks e bibliotecas são ferramentas que ajudam a acelerar o desenvolvimento web, fornecendo soluções prontas para problemas comuns. Alguns exemplos populares incluem:

  • React: Uma biblioteca JavaScript para construir interfaces de usuário interativas.
  • Angular: Um framework completo para desenvolver aplicações web de página única.
  • Bootstrap: Um framework CSS que facilita a criação de layouts responsivos e visualmente atraentes.
  • Laravel: Um framework PHP que simplifica o desenvolvimento de back-end.

Plataformas de Desenvolvimento

Plataformas de desenvolvimento oferecem um ambiente integrado para criação de websites sem a necessidade de codificação extensiva. Exemplos incluem:

  • WordPress: A plataforma de gerenciamento de conteúdo (CMS) mais popular, usada por milhões de sites.
  • Wix: Uma plataforma intuitiva de arrastar e soltar que facilita a criação de sites por qualquer pessoa, mesmo sem habilidades técnicas.
  • Shopify: Especializada em lojas online, Shopify permite criar e gerenciar e-commerces de forma prática.

SEO no Desenvolvimento Web

Para que um site seja bem-sucedido, ele precisa ser encontrado pelos motores de busca, como o Google. A otimização para motores de busca, ou SEO (Search Engine Optimization), é crucial para atrair tráfego orgânico e gerar mais visibilidade. Aqui estão as principais práticas de SEO que devem ser consideradas durante o desenvolvimento de um site.

Estrutura de URLs

Uma estrutura de URL limpa e organizada facilita a navegação e é mais amigável para os motores de busca. As URLs devem ser curtas, descritivas e conter palavras-chave relevantes. Evite o uso de caracteres especiais e números sem sentido.

Meta Tags

As meta tags ajudam os motores de busca a entender o conteúdo da sua página. Certifique-se de otimizar as seguintes meta tags:

  • Title tag: Deve ser concisa e incluir palavras-chave relevantes.
  • Meta description: Descreve o conteúdo da página e deve ser atraente para incentivar os usuários a clicarem no seu link nos resultados de pesquisa.

Conteúdo de Qualidade

Conteúdo original e relevante é um dos fatores mais importantes para SEO. Cada página do seu site deve ter textos bem estruturados, que respondam às intenções de pesquisa do usuário. O uso estratégico de palavras-chave ao longo do conteúdo é fundamental, mas deve ser feito de maneira natural e sem exageros, para evitar penalizações dos motores de busca.

Otimização para Dispositivos Móveis

Com a crescente utilização de smartphones e tablets, o Google prioriza sites responsivos em seus resultados de busca. Portanto, é essencial que seu site seja otimizado para dispositivos móveis, garantindo uma experiência de navegação suave e rápida.

Velocidade de Carregamento

A velocidade de carregamento de uma página é um fator crítico tanto para SEO quanto para a experiência do usuário. Sites lentos podem levar à perda de visitantes e a um posicionamento ruim nos resultados de busca. Para otimizar a velocidade, certifique-se de comprimir imagens, minimizar arquivos CSS e JavaScript, e usar um serviço de hospedagem confiável.

Tendências em Desenvolvimento Web

O desenvolvimento web está em constante evolução, e acompanhar as tendências é essencial para criar sites modernos e eficientes. Aqui estão algumas das tendências mais importantes no momento:

Progressive Web Apps (PWAs)

Os Progressive Web Apps são sites que funcionam como aplicativos móveis. Eles combinam o melhor da web e dos apps nativos, proporcionando uma experiência rápida, offline e altamente interativa.

Voice Search Optimization

Com o aumento do uso de assistentes virtuais como Alexa e Google Assistant, a busca por voz está se tornando uma tendência significativa. Isso requer otimizações específicas, como o uso de perguntas naturais e respostas diretas em seu conteúdo.

Chatbots e Inteligência Artificial

A integração de chatbots com IA está revolucionando o atendimento ao cliente online. Eles permitem que os usuários recebam respostas instantâneas e personalizadas, melhorando a experiência geral no site.

Dark Mode

O modo escuro, ou dark mode, tem ganhado popularidade, pois reduz o cansaço visual e economiza energia em dispositivos móveis. Implementar essa funcionalidade pode melhorar a experiência do usuário e atrair mais visitantes.

Segurança no Desenvolvimento Web

A segurança é uma parte fundamental de qualquer projeto de desenvolvimento web. Sites vulneráveis podem ser atacados por hackers, comprometendo dados de usuários e a integridade da sua marca. Aqui estão algumas práticas recomendadas de segurança:

Certificado SSL

Um certificado SSL (Secure Socket Layer) criptografa os dados transmitidos entre o navegador e o servidor, protegendo informações sensíveis. Além disso, sites com SSL são melhor classificados pelo Google.

Atualizações Regulares

Manter todos os sistemas, plugins e softwares do seu site atualizados é crucial para evitar vulnerabilidades conhecidas que podem ser exploradas por hackers.

Proteção Contra Ataques DDoS

Ataques de negação de serviço (DDoS) visam sobrecarregar o servidor de um site, tornando-o indisponível. Use soluções de firewall e proteção DDoS para mitigar esses ataques.

Considerações Finais

O desenvolvimento web é uma área complexa e em constante evolução, mas com o conhecimento adequado, é possível criar sites que não só se destacam visualmente, mas também proporcionam uma experiência de usuário eficaz e segura. Seja você um desenvolvedor iniciante ou experiente, entender as melhores práticas e tendências do mercado é fundamental para construir um site de sucesso.

Além disso, não subestime a importância de SEO e otimizações voltadas para a experiência do usuário. Com um site bem desenvolvido e otimizado, você não só aumentará o tráfego orgânico, como também melhorará a taxa de conversão e a satisfação dos seus visitantes.

Aprofunde-se nas ferramentas, tecnologias e estratégias apresentadas neste artigo, e leve seu site a um novo patamar de eficiência e visibilidade online.

Receba todas as nossas dicas e promoções no telegram!

COMPARTILHAR

Cadastre-se e Receba nossas dicas e promoções!

[email-subscribers-form id="1"]
error:
0
    0
    Carrinho
    Seu Carrinho está vazioVoltar a Loja